Harold Pressley (born
July 14 1963 inthe Bronx ,New York ) is an American former professionalbasketball player who was selected by theSacramento Kings in the 1st round (17th overall pick) of the1986 NBA Draft . Pressley played four years for the Kings averaging 9.0 ppg. He attended Saint Bernard High School in Uncasville,Connecticut then played collegiately atVillanova University and was a member of their 1985 National Championship team. At Villanova, Pressley became the first player in Big East history to record atriple-double , with 19 points, 15 rebounds, and 10 blocked shots against Providence. Pressley was named to the 1985 NCAA Southeast Regional All-Tournament Team, 1986 All Big East First Team, 1986 Associated Press honorable mention All American, 1986 Big East All-Tournament Team, and the 1986 Big East Defensive Player of the Year.Pressley was a co-host on Sierra Central Sports Roundtable, a sports show that airs every Sunday morning on
Comcast Sports Net in theSacramento area.Fact|date=March 2007On March 30, 2007, Pressley began serving as Director of Player Development for the Sacramento Kings.
